The Reflective Total Ocular Symptom Score (rTOSS) is the sum of 3 individual participant-assessed symptom scores (eye itching/burning, eye tearing/watering, and eye redness), each evaluated using a scale of 0=None, 1=Mild, 2=Moderate, or 3=Severe, for a possible score of 0-9. Subjects completed rTOSS in the evening (PM rTOSS; 12 hours post morning nasal spray use) and once in the morning (AM score: prior to nasal spray use). Daily (i.e. during one dosing interval) rTOSS is defined as the average of the PM rTOSS and the AM rTOSS of the next day prior to AM dosing. The mean change from baseline in (daily, AM, PM) TOSS was calculated as the subject's treatment period mean (over 14 days; from Day 0 PM to Day 14 AM) minus the baseline period (placebo run-in) mean.
An overall preference questionnaire (OPQ) was used to evaluate participant's preference for nasal spray therapy for the given treatments. OPQ allows the responder three options, based on products attributes, i.e. preference for product 1 (FF 110 µg); preference for product 2 (FP 200 µg) and no preference. Three participant-related questionnaires were completed during the course of the study, including two attributes questionnaires : Immediate attributes questionnaire (IAQ) and delayed attributes questionnaire (DAQ). An OPQ was completed upon completion of the crossover dosing.

Fluticasone Propionate is a corticosteroid that works by reducing inflammation in the airways. It is used to treat respiratory conditions like asthma, COPD, and allergic rhinitis by decreasing the inflammatory response that causes symptoms.
